IWG, World's Largest Shared Office Provider, Focuses on Suburban and Rural Areas

Company Plans To Expand Regus Brand in the Midwest

IWG, the world's largest provider of shared office space, is building on its newly launched U.S. franchising platform as it bets businesses will want more hybrid working spaces in suburban and rural areas as the pandemic grinds on.
